The Controlling self wants to know all details about the situation I’m dealing with, and what I can do to keep it under control, so I can relax after. Nice from it thinking about relaxing, but it doesn’t work this way; life goes on, something else happens that it wants to take control of, and my relaxing is … postponed.
On another side, my Allowing self wants to wait for the right idea, moment and action before it acts. This self is relaxed, enjoying the in-between action breaks, but a Fear start surrounding it: “What if you’re too busy with something and don’t catch the idea, or not getting it right? What if you just passed the right moment, or the action you’d like to take is not the best one?”
At this point, the Knowing self kicks in: “I know that everything is OK. If you didn’t catch the right idea, the right moment or took a wrong action you’ll have another chance later to do it right, according to the circumstances of that moment. Hey, chill out, don’t beat yourself too much! You have more chances to get it right from the beginning when you chill out!” 🙂
“How can I?!”, answers Controlling. “Look how many things need to be done, situations to deal with! Common, give me a break!”
“That’s exactly what we’re asking you to do (to take a break)!”, speak as one voice the Allowing and Knowing selves.
Suddenly a silence, an unusual silence takes over.
“What’s going on here?” asks the Action self. “I thought we’re supposed to do something now!”
“Shut up!” … “Chill out!” … “Relax!” shout at unison Controlling, Knowing and Allowing selves, “This is exactly the action we’re taking right now, a moment of silence to ponder what was just said and come up with something … together!”
————-
How many times we have such dialogues in our heads, maybe not even noticing?! No wonder why we sometimes take longer breaks before taking an action (losing momentum), or act impulsively without pondering all the details and ideas we have.
